On the Dielectric Behavior of Unaligned Samples of 4-n-Octyl-4′-cyanobiphenyl (8CB)
Authors:A. Schoenhals  H.-L. Zubowa  R. Fricke  S. Frunza  L. Frunza  R. Moldovan
Abstract:Data on the dielectric properties of the liquid crystal 4-octyl-4′-cyanobiphenyl (8CB) have been determined onto unaligned samples, for a large scale of frequency, as function of temperature. The components of the complex dielectric permittivity as well as the corresponding dielectric parameters were evaluated using Havriliak-Negami (HN) functions. The dielectric characteristics were discussed and were compared with the literature, a good agreement being observed. The method allows to obtain for the first time the dielectric strength for a large range of the temperature and gives the two functions describing the relaxation processes in the isotropic range.
Keywords:liquid crystals  unaligned layers  dielectric measurements  relaxation processes  model functions
